Mastering the passive system in Karryn’s Prison is the difference between a smooth Warden run and a quick spiral into "Happy Ending" territory. Whether you are aiming for a Pure/Virgin Run or a Full-Slut Transformation, understanding how passives affect your stats and gameplay is essential.

Below is a comprehensive guide to navigating Karryn’s passive system, based on community insights and Title Trackers. The Passive System: A Double-Edged Sword

Passives in Karryn's Prison are permanent buffs or debuffs triggered by your actions, defeats, or specific gameplay milestones.

Positive Passives: Usually tied to "Warden" actions, like subduing inmates or maintaining order. These often boost your Strength, Agility, or income.

Corruption/Slut Passives: Triggered by sexual encounters. These often lower your resistance to certain attacks, increase desire, but can also unlock powerful "Energy" recovery skills once you've fully leaned into the sloot lifestyle. Strategy: The "Virgin/Pure" Fighter Build

If you want to beat the game while preserving Karryn's purity, the goal is to minimize passives as much as possible.

Avoid the "Downward Spiral": Once you start gaining sexual passives, your desires increase, making it harder to resist in future fights.

Use Your Bed: Always prioritize sleeping in your own bed to recover fatigue and manage desires without resorting to "office masturbation," which can inadvertently trigger passives.

Fight Efficiently: Avoid fighting guards or inmates outside of necessary progression. The more you fight, the more likely you are to trigger accidental passives from exhaustion or physical contact.

Key Titles: Stick to titles like Emperor’s Secretary (for subsidies and income) or Cost Saving Supervisor to keep your prison running without needing to "sell out" for cash. Strategy: The "Sloot/Masochist" Build

6. Tuning Principles for Designers

  • Clarity: Each passive must have clearly stated triggers, durations, and cooldowns to avoid player confusion.
  • Counterplay: For every strong passive, provide reliable counters (tools, map design, or skill checks).
  • Diminishing returns: Avoid stacking multiplicative passives that produce runaway scaling; prefer soft caps or diminishing returns.
  • Playstyle diversity: Ensure no single passive combination dominates — favor trade-offs (e.g., mobility vs. raw damage).
  • Telemetry-driven iteration: Use play data to spot runaway synergies (win rates, pick rates, engagement length) and tune accordingly.
